Have you heard that God is a God of wrath?  Have you heard the rumor that God can’t stand to be in your presence because you’re a sinner?  Have you heard you’re worthless?  That the only way God can stand to look at you is when Christ covers you so God doesn’t really see you, but rather Jesus instead?  Is this some kind of ruse?  Is Christ trying to fool God the Creator into letting you into heaven?  Is God so repulsed by us that God can’t stand to look at us and must, instead, see Christ to want anything to do with us? Is God’s love for us conditional?  I’ve heard that rumor, but that’s not the story I hear from God.  If it’s the story you have heard, let me help you to re-write it.

God created YOU.  God declared God’s creation GOOD. (Genesis 1) God loves you just as you are, and God’s love makes you worthy.  While you were still a sinner, God left the glory of heaven and humbled God’s self to save you from sin and to become a mortal man and walk among us.  Why?  Because God loves us.  Because God knew that we were fearful and overwhelmed by God’s almighty and holy presence.  Why?  Because we didn’t get it.  We thought we knew God, but we got it wrong.  We feared God, not in a reverent way, but rather were scared of God’s presence and judgment.  Why?  Because God wants to spend eternity with us.  Why?  To conquer sin and death FOR US and to give us the gift of eternal life…  while we were still sinners…  John 12:47b says, “for I came not to judge the world, but to save the world.”

Romans 5:8 says: “But God proves his love for us in that while we still were sinners Christ died for us.”  Does this sound like a God who can’t stand us?  A God who is repulsed by us?  I don’t think so.  This is the action of a loving and merciful God.  True: God does not like sin and sin is serious.  That’s why Christ came and died on the cross FOR US– to defeat sin, death, and the devil, once and for all.  Not to defeat us, but to SAVE us.  To save us from God?  No!  To save us from sin, death, and the devil, and to give us an eternity to live with God.  If you are baptized into the family of God, you are a new creation. Jesus is not trying to fool God the Father into anything.  Rather, Jesus is God; Jesus and the Father are one.  John 12:44-45 says, “Then Jesus cried aloud: “Whoever believes in me believes not in me but in him who sent me. And whoever sees me sees him who sent me.”

Read Ephesians 2:1-10, and remember: God loves YOU unconditionally!
